Tichigan Lake is a 2.5-mile out-and-back in Tichigan State Wildlife Area near Buena Park, WI. The route reaches Tichigan Lake. It is mostly level, with 0 ft of elevation gain, and mostly dirt. It scores 52/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: backcountry feel.
